CDC's TIPS
The Tobacco Information and Prevention Source (TIPS) has more than 27 million pages of tobacco industry documents made public by state lawsuits, now searchable full-text in several databases. Also included are Surgeon Generals' Reports, tobacco-related news, research reports, educational materials, guides on how to quit smoking cigarettes, and links to organizations. Tobacco Control Highlights displays statistics selected by state. TIPS 4 Kids and TIPS 4 Teens provide facts, videos, booklets, artwork, magazines, and links. The Smoking and Health Database and the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) site are also searchable from TIPS.
